India wants transit through Ctg port


CHITTAGONG, Mar 18: Indian High Commissioner Pinak Ranjan Chakravarty Tuesday said Bangladesh should give India transit facility for using Chittagong seaport in its own interest, reports UNB.
"If Bangladesh gives transit to India, it will boost Bangladesh''s economy and significantly reduce foreign aid dependence," he told journalists after visiting trade fair at the polo ground in the port city.
He said India has given proposal to Bangladesh long ago to get the facility to use Chittagong port. "We are waiting for the permission of the government," he added.
Referring to India''s contribution to the independence of Bangladesh, he said, "We, both the countries, should extend hands to each other to uphold the cordial relations established in 1971."
When asked what he thinks about general election in Bangladesh, the Indian envoy said India hopes the election commission would hold a free, fair and credible election with the participation of all political parties as per their declared roadmap.
Earlier, he held a meeting with members of the board of directors of Chittagong Chamber of Commerce and Industry at the chamber Bhaban.
The Indian Deputy High Commission here gave him reception in the evening when he went to the Indian warship Ranjith, one of a fleet of three that came to Bangladesh Monday.
